Three missense variants of metabolic syndrome-related genes are associated with alpha-1 antitrypsin levels

Alpha-1 antitrypsin (AAT) encoded by SERPINA1 is an acute-phase inflammation marker, and AAT deficiency (AATD) is known as one of the common genetic disorders in European populations.
